## Transport of Score Sheets — Marlowby Regional Chess Final

The original signed score sheets from the Marlowby final are controlled records. Keep them in the sealed folder, stored flat, and log every movement in the transfer register. Only the appointed courier from Quillstone Dispatch may carry them to the federation archive in Dellhurst. At collection, the courier must be given the hand-over instruction set out below.

dispatch memo: the sorius tamius courier leaves the praeth ledger at gate 4873 under passcode 928014

Recovery, TideGlass widget. If the release account locks mid-deploy, abort the tide-table data push first — stale tables ship otherwise. Recover via the Saltmere admin panel, not the CLI. Verify the widget rebuilds against the current lunar dataset before re-tagging. Releases resume only after the account status shows green. To unlock the release account, supply the passphrase below.

recovery phrase for tafop-tagef: casdor-ulair-norys-druion-sorius-jorael-ralwyn

**Q: Why are we splitting the user module out of the Bramblecore monolith?**

A: The user module owns auth, profiles, and session state, and its deploy coupling blocks two other teams weekly. The split moves it behind the Lanternway service boundary with a shim for legacy callers. Migration runs in three phases through next quarter. The phased plan and current status are tracked on the page below.

wiki page, bagef-yajof: https://sentry.sivrelcloud.corp/board